At the Monastery is a piece composed by Nikolay Rimsky-Korsakov. It was riginally intended as the last movement of a String Quartet (1878–79), of which the first three movements became the Sinfonietta on Russian Themes, Op.31. This piece was composed between 1878 and 1879, and first published in 1955 in Moscow by Muzgiz (in vol.27 of Nikolay Rimsky-Korsakov: Complete Collected Works).
